Massage Therapy Classes
With over 26 years of massage and education, Apollo Therapy is providing up-and-coming massage therapists the chance to learn and become certified. The massage therapy program is designed to prepare students to function competently as professional massage therapists in a variety of settings.
The student will develop skills and knowledge in a variety of massage therapy techniques. Topics include massage history, theory, pathology, contraindications, business administration, state laws and regulations, practical experience, anatomy, and physiology.
Upon successful completion of the Massage Therapy 600-hour course, students are eligible for the National Board Test.
